Step 1: Find the plugin you want to install
Before you can install a plugin, you’ll need to find one that suits your needs. You can search for plugins on the official WordPress plugin repository, or from a third-party marketplace.
Step 2: Install the plugin
Once you’ve found the plugin you want to install, you can install it directly from the WordPress dashboard. To do this, go to your WordPress dashboard and navigate to “Plugins” > “Add New.”
Step 3: Search for the plugin
In the “Add Plugins” page, search for the plugin you want to install in the search bar at the top right corner of the page. Once you’ve found the plugin, click on “Install Now.”
Step 4: Activate the plugin
After the plugin is installed, you’ll need to activate it. Click on “Activate” to activate the plugin.
Step 5: Configure the plugin
Now that the plugin is installed and activated, you can configure its settings to your liking. This will depend on the plugin you’ve installed, but you can usually find the plugin’s settings in the “Settings” menu or in a dedicated section of the dashboard.
